Cess levy on pine timber imports

The Minister of Wildlife and Forest Conservation, C.B. Ratnayake says that a Cess levy will be imposed on Pine timber imports in the future.

This measure is to control pine timber imports in a backdrop where sufficient pine timber is available in the country, he says.

Noting that a host of quality issues has been risen with regard to imported timber, the minister said that a committee would be appointed to regulate timber imports.

Accordingly, imported timber is to be tested at the Timber Corporation's laboratory in the future.

The annual demand for timber in the country is at 1.6 million cubic meters and between 15,000 - 18,000 cubic meters of pine timber is imported annually.
